Analysis

The most recent figure for peaches and nectarines — producer price index in Peru is 181.25, measured in 2025. That is the highest value across all 35 years on record.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 8.8% on the previous year and up 86.1% over ten years.

Over the whole period, peaches and nectarines — producer price index in Peru peaked at 181.25 in 2025 and was at its lowest, 9.78, in 1991.

Peru ranks 20th of 66 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 35 years of available data.

This sub-domain contains data on agriculture producer prices and the producer price index. Agriculture producer prices are prices received by farmers for primary crops, live animals and livestock primary products as collected at the point of initial sale (prices paid at the farm gate). Annual data are provided from 1991 (while mothly data start in January 2010) for 180 countries and 212 products. The producer price index is the index of agricultural producer prices that measures the average annual change over time in the selling prices received by farmers (prices at the farm gate or at the first point of sale). The three categories of producer price index available in FAOSTAT comprise: single-item price index, commodity group index and the agriculture producer price index.
